최신글 제목과 텍스트 연동 방법 아시는분 계신가요....?? 채택완료
안녕하세요 게시글을 연동하는 것처럼 텍스트도 연동이 되나 해서 여쭈어 봅니다...
지금 제가 만들고 있는게 버전 히스토리 계시판인데
최신글 제목과 -> 버전 텍스트 쓰여 있는걸 연동하고 싶습니다.
http://amina.co.kr/data/editor/1910/33e2b7a982ef953aa6836e50f63e65e9_1570700581_1057.png" title="33e2b7a982ef953aa6836e50f63e65e9_1570700581_1057.png" />
/tail.php (부분)
<ul class="pull-right">
<li><a href="<?php echo G5_BBS_URL;?>/history.php"><?php echo $config['cf_1_subj'].$config['cf_1']; ?></a></li>
<li><a href="<?php echo G5_BBS_URL ?>/faq.php">FAQ</a></li>
<li><a href="<?php echo $at_href['secret'];?>">문의하기</a></li>
<li><a href="<?php echo $as_href['pc_mobile'];?>"><?php echo (G5_IS_MOBILE) ? 'PC' : '모바일';?>버전</a></li>
</ul>
/board/history/list.skin.php
<?php
$sql = "select * from ".$write_table." where wr_is_comment = '0' group by wr_1 order by wr_2 desc";
$result = sql_query($sql);
for ($i=0; $history_y=sql_fetch_array($result); $i++) {
?>
<div class="list_year">
<strong><?php echo $history_y[wr_1]?></strong>
<p><?php
$sql2 = "select * from ".$write_table." where wr_is_comment = '0' and wr_1 = '{$history_y[wr_1]}' order by wr_2 desc";
$result2 = sql_query($sql2);
for ($i=0; $history_m=sql_fetch_array($result2); $i++) {
?></p>
<div class="mc_con">
<div class="list_month"><?php echo $history_m[wr_2]?></div>
<div class="list_content">
<?php echo nl2br($history_m[wr_subject]);?>
<a class="list_auto"><?php echo $list[$i]['wr_content'] ?><a/>
<?php if ($is_admin) { ?>
<a href="<?php echo G5_BBS_URL?>/write.php?w=u&bo_table=<?php echo $bo_table?>&wr_id=<?php echo $history_m[wr_id]?>" class="m_btn"><i class="fa fa-check-square"></i></a>
<label for="chk_wr_id_<?php echo $i ?>" class="sound_only"><?php echo $history_m['wr_2'] ?></label>
<input type="checkbox" name="chk_wr_id[]" value="<?php echo $history_m['wr_id'] ?>" id="chk_wr_id_<?php echo $i ?>">
<?php } ?>
</div>
</div>
<?php } ?>
</div>
<?php } ?>
답변 1개
최신글의 첫번째 제목을 변수에 저장한 후, 하단의 버전 출력 영역에서 해당 변수를 출력하면 되겠죠.
1) /board/history/list.skin.php
for ($i=0; $history_m=sql_fetch_array($result2); $i++) {
->
for ($i=0; $history_m=sql_fetch_array($result2); $i++) {
if ($i == 0)
$cf_ver = $history_m['wr_subject'];
2) /tail.php
echo $config['cf_1_subj'].$config['cf_1'];
->
echo $cf_ver;
답변에 대한 댓글 2개
[code]
<?php
$sql = "
select wr_subject
from g5_write_version
order by wr_id desc
limit 1
";
$row = sql_fetch($sql);
?>
<li ><a href="<?php echo G5_BBS_URL;?>/history.php"><?php echo $row['wr_subject'] ?></a></li>
[/code]
댓글을 작성하려면 로그인이 필요합니다.
답변을 작성하려면 로그인이 필요합니다.
로그인
밑에 보여드리는 소스에서 g5_write_version 테이블에 wr_id 최신글의 wr_subject이것만 불러오고 싶습니다.
//버전체크 이 부분에다가 불러오기를 하고 싶은데 자꾸 에러가 뜨네요....
(thema/basic/head.php)
<?php
if (!defined('_GNUBOARD_')) exit; // 개별 페이지 접근 불가
include_once(THEMA_PATH.'/assets/thema.php');
//버전 체크
(여기에
//전주 1위 영상
$query = "SELECT wr_id,wr_hit,wr_link1,wr_subject from g5_write_link WHERE DATE_SUB( curdate(), INTERVAL 1 week )<wr_datetime<DATE_SUB( curdate(), INTERVAL 0 week ) ORDER BY wr_hit DESC LIMIT 1";
$result = sql_query($query);
$result = sql_fetch_array($result);
$result['link'][1] = $result['wr_link1'];
$results = apms_link_video($result['link'],'','',true);
$results = str_replace("autoplay=1","autoplay=1&controls=0&loop=1&mute=1&showinfo=0&start=10&disablekb=1&playlist=".substr($results,strpos($results,"embed")+6,11),$results);
?>
***************head.php 중간부분****************
<?php } else { // 로그아웃 상태 ?>
<li><a href="<?php echo $at_href['login'];?>">관리자</a></li>
<li ><a href="<?php echo G5_BBS_URL;?>/history.php"><?php echo $row['wr_subject'] ?></a></li>
<?php } ?>
<?php if($is_member) { ?>
<li><a href="<?php echo $at_href['connect'];?>">접속 <?php echo number_format($stats['now_total']); ?><?php echo ($stats['now_mb']) ? ' (<b class="orangered">'.number_format($stats['now_mb']).'</b>)' : ''; ?></a></li>
<li><a href="<?php echo $at_href['logout'];?>">로그아웃 </a></li>
<?php } ?>